DCxPC Live Vol. 42 - Celebration Summer / Wolf-Face

On October 24, DCxPC Live will release Celebration Summer / Wolf-Face – Live at The FEST Split 12" Vinyl.

Captured live at The FEST in Gainesville, Florida, this limited-edition 12” split vinyl pairs two powerful forces from opposite ends of the punk rock spectrum: Celebration Summer and Wolf-Face. Pressed on stunning Summer Moon vinyl and limited to just 200 copies, this release is a raw, unfiltered document of two explosive sets from FEST’s punk-saturated weekend.

Both bands have shared the split’s lead singles: Wolf-Face’s “With or Without Boof” and Celebration Summer’s “Fraud.” The tracks are streaming now on all platforms for any playlist shares. 

Celebration Summer’s “Fraud,” recorded live at FEST 21 on October 27, 2023 at Loosey’s Downtown, is a melodic powerhouse in the tradition of Jawbreaker, Samiam, and Hot Water Music. “The meaning of this song can be summed up short and sweet - believe survivors,” the band says. Urgent, cathartic, and heartfelt, the track captures the band’s blend of political conviction and emotional resonance.

Wolf-Face’s “With or Without Boof,” recorded live at FEST 22 on October 25, 2024 at Heartwood Soundstage, is a hilariously biting love letter to frontman Michael J. Wolf’s main squeeze. “She loves me for who I am and encourages me to tell coach and anyone else trying to exploit me to f*ck off,” says Wolf. True to form, the track is feral, fast, and relentlessly fun.

Side A of the release features Celebration Summer, a melodic punk quartet from Northern Virginia formed in 2019. Drawing influence from the emotive grit of Leatherface and the introspective drive of Samiam, their sound merges personal vulnerability with political urgency. With a nod to their D.C. roots—where melody and message have always coexisted—Celebration Summer’s set delivers heartfelt vocals, driving rhythms, and anthemic hooks that feel both nostalgic and newly urgent. Known for their tight musicianship and poignant lyricism, this live session captures the band’s rising status in the punk scene as purveyors of substance and sincerity.

Side B unleashes the wild energy of Wolf-Face, the legendary werewolf punk outfit from St. Petersburg, Florida. Fronted by the mythic Michael J. Wolf, the band has been howling on stages for over a decade, mixing satirical humor with blistering punk rock fury. With influences like the Descendents and The Misfits, Wolf-Face’s sound is fast, infectious, and unrelentingly fun. Their live show is a chaotic celebration of lycanthropic angst and theatrical absurdity—complete with masks, lore, and short shorts. On this recording, their FEST set is pure punk catharsis: loud, fast, and drenched in sweat and snarls.
